BSO deputies among those hospitalized after hit-and-run crash in Lauderdale Lakes

Three people were injured in a hit-and-run crash that happened late Saturday night in Broward County.

Two of those injured were deputies with the Broward Sheriff’s Office.

On Sunday evening, police took into custody 49-year-old Allen Gregory Da Costa and charged him with three counts of leaving the scene of a crash involving injury and three counts of leaving the scene of a crash involving property damage.

The three-vehicle crash happened at approximately 10 p.m. Saturday near Northwest 31st Avenue and 26th Street in Lauderdale Lakes.

According to BSO, a red GMC pickup truck ran a red light, hitting a marked BSO car with two deputies inside, and also hitting another car.

When responding deputies got to Northwest 31st Avenue and 26th Street, Da Costa was nowhere to be found.

The deputies and one other person were rushed to the hospital while evidence was being gathered at the crash site.

BSO said Sunday afternoon that both deputies, as well as the civilian driver, had been released from the hospital and were recovering from their injuries.
